2. A wire of resistance $12$ ohms per meter is bent to form a complete circle of radius $10 \mathrm{cm}$. The resistance between its two diametrically opposite points, $\mathrm{A}$ and $\mathrm{B}$ as shown in the figure, is

[2009]

(a) $3 $ $\Omega$

(b) $6 $ $\pi $ $\Omega$

(c) $6 $ $\Omega$

(d) $0.6 $ $\pi$ $ \Omega$

Show Answer

Answer:

Correct Answer: 2.(d)

Solution: (d)

Length of wire $=2$ $ \pi $ $\mathrm{r}=2 \pi(0.1)=0.2$ $ \pi$ $ \mathrm{m}$

$ \text { Resistances of complete circle/wire }=12 \times 0.2 \pi $

$ =2.4 $ $\pi $ $\Omega $

$ \therefore \text { Resistance of each semi-circle }=1.2 $ $\pi $ $\Omega $

$ \text { Hence, equivalent resistance, } $

$ \quad \mathrm{R}_{\mathrm{AB}}=\frac{1.2 \pi}{2}=0.6 $ $\pi$ $ \Omega$
